UBER over BOLT

Publication Design | Typography | Visual Narrative

Real-World Storytelling

This 16-page publication shares the voice of a Bolt driver through a real-time interview conducted during a short ride. With time limits, privacy constraints, and minimal access to imagery, I leaned into expressive layouts, bold typography, and visual metaphor to bring Ahmed’s story to life.

Typography wasn’t just used for readability—it became part of the narrative. Spreads like “Racing against the clock” and “Busy Busy Busy” use type to physically mimic the stress and pace of the driver’s words. These were paired with green-tinted photography and supporting visuals like road graphics and brush strokes to create a sense of movement and mood.

The green and black colour palette was inspired by the Bolt and Uber app branding, visually reinforcing Ahmed’s comparisons between the two services
